  • SayPro Analyzing website engagement metrics

    SayPro: Analyzing Website Engagement Metrics and Feedback to Determine Which Sewage-Related Content Resonates Most with SayPro Magazine’s Readership

    Analyzing website engagement metrics and feedback is essential for determining which sewage-related content resonates most with SayPro Magazine’s readership. Understanding what content generates the most interest can help tailor future publications and optimize content strategies. Here are key steps for analyzing engagement and feedback effectively:


    1. Define Key Metrics for Analysis

    To start, identify the key performance indicators (KPIs) that will allow you to measure website engagement and feedback. These can include:

    • Page Views: Measure how many times a sewage-related article or report has been viewed to gauge general interest.
    • Time on Page: A longer time spent on an article suggests that readers are engaging deeply with the content. Short visits may indicate that the content is not resonating or that it’s not relevant to the reader’s needs.
    • Bounce Rate: A high bounce rate could mean the content does not meet expectations or is not relevant enough to prompt further exploration of the site.
    • Click-Through Rate (CTR): This shows the percentage of readers who clicked on links within the sewage-related articles, such as additional resources, partner links, or calls to action.
    • Comments and Shares: Social media shares, comments, and discussions can indicate how well the content is engaging the audience.
    • Conversions: Tracking whether readers sign up for newsletters, download reports, or register for webinars related to sewage topics can show how effectively the content drives user action.

    By defining these KPIs, SayPro can set benchmarks and evaluate content performance based on the specific objectives of the sewage management-focused sections.


    2. Use Analytics Tools to Track Website Data

    Utilize tools like Google Analytics, Hotjar, and Matomo to track and analyze the behavior of visitors interacting with sewage-related content. Here’s how to effectively use these tools:

    • Google Analytics: This tool can provide in-depth data on how visitors are interacting with content, including metrics like page views, time spent on pages, traffic sources, and conversion rates. Set up Goals and Events to track specific actions (e.g., downloading reports or registering for webinars).
    • Hotjar or Crazy Egg: Heatmap tools can help visualize which areas of the page attract the most attention. This is especially helpful in understanding which sections of a sewage-related article are engaging readers, and whether call-to-action buttons or links are effectively driving interaction.
    • User Flow Analysis: Understanding how users navigate the site after reading sewage-related content will provide insights into whether the content successfully guides them to other pages, such as product pages, educational resources, or further content on sewage management.

    3. Analyze Feedback from Social Media and Comments

    Engagement doesn’t just happen on the website—it extends to social media platforms and comment sections. Monitor and analyze feedback through:

    • Social Media Monitoring Tools: Tools like Hootsuite, Sprout Social, and Brandwatch allow you to track mentions and discussions related to sewage content published by SayPro Magazine. These tools can also provide insights into user sentiment (positive, neutral, or negative) and identify the most engaging topics.
    • Comments and Discussions: Monitor the comments section of SayPro Magazine’s website and social media posts to assess how readers react to specific articles. Look for trends or recurring themes that can indicate which topics generate the most curiosity or debate.
    • Sentiment Analysis: Tools like MonkeyLearn or Lexalytics can help analyze comments and social media feedback by detecting positive, negative, or neutral sentiments. This helps to determine the emotional response to specific sewage-related content, allowing you to adjust future topics accordingly.

    4. Collect and Analyze User Surveys and Polls

    Direct feedback from the readership is invaluable for refining content strategy. Implementing surveys and polls on the website or through email newsletters can provide targeted insights. Focus on questions like:

    • Which sewage-related topics do you find most valuable or relevant?
    • What type of content format do you prefer (articles, whitepapers, case studies, videos)?
    • What specific issues in sewage management would you like to learn more about?

    For example, creating a quick survey at the end of a sewage-related article asking for feedback on its usefulness and relevance can provide instant insights. Tools like SurveyMonkey or Google Forms can help distribute these surveys efficiently.


    5. Monitor Content Performance over Time

    Review engagement trends over time to understand which sewage-related topics continue to perform well and which ones may have lost relevance. A seasonal approach can also help—track content performance at different times of the year to see if certain topics (e.g., sewage treatment technology during the warmer months) resonate more at specific times.

    • Content Benchmarks: By setting benchmarks for what constitutes successful engagement (e.g., a minimum number of page views, shares, or conversions), you can identify which topics consistently exceed expectations and which need improvement.
    • Content Audits: Periodically conduct content audits to assess which sewage-related articles or case studies have had the most sustained traffic. Identify patterns to understand what types of content should be created more frequently and which may need to be revisited or updated.

    6. Segment the Audience for Tailored Insights

    Consider segmenting your audience into different groups (e.g., municipal leaders, industry professionals, environmental advocates) to see how different groups interact with sewage-related content. Tools like Google Analytics allow you to segment users based on various factors like demographics, location, or behavior.

    • Tailored Content: If, for example, municipal leaders engage more with content related to sewage infrastructure upgrades, consider producing more in-depth case studies or whitepapers on those topics. Conversely, if environmental groups engage more with content related to pollution reduction and green technologies, emphasize these areas.
    • Custom Reports: Using tools like Google Analytics or HubSpot, create custom reports for different audience segments to track the effectiveness of specific sewage-related content, offering tailored insights based on the unique needs and preferences of each group.

    7. Identify Content Gaps and Trends

    Analyze which topics are underrepresented or missing from your content offerings. Look for:

    • Unaddressed Questions or Concerns: Feedback from readers may indicate content gaps. For instance, if multiple readers ask about the latest sewage treatment technologies or how municipalities are addressing climate change in wastewater management, you can create articles or reports on those topics.
    • Emerging Industry Trends: Stay updated on global trends in sewage and wastewater management, and evaluate if SayPro Magazine’s content aligns with current industry movements. Ensure that your content addresses cutting-edge technologies and regulations to meet the evolving needs of the readership.

    8. Optimize Content Strategy Based on Insights

    Use the gathered insights to adjust SayPro Magazine’s content strategy for sewage management. Key adjustments may include:

    • Focusing on Popular Topics: Invest more resources in creating content that resonates most with the readership, such as advanced sewage treatment technologies or sustainable waste management practices.
    • Testing New Formats: If your audience prefers specific content formats (e.g., case studies, infographics, or videos), shift your content creation strategy to incorporate more of these formats.
    • Improving Underperforming Content: Identify and revise underperforming content by updating outdated information, reworking headlines for greater engagement, or addressing readers’ feedback to better meet their needs.

    Conclusion:

    By analyzing website engagement metrics, social media feedback, and direct audience surveys, SayPro Magazine can gain valuable insights into which sewage-related content resonates most with its readership. This data-driven approach will enable SayPro to optimize content production, enhance user engagement, and ensure that the magazine remains a relevant and authoritative resource for professionals and stakeholders in the sewage and wastewater management sectors.

  • SayPro Municipalities Can Improve Their Sewage Infrastructure to Meet Modern Environmental Standards

    Municipalities face increasing pressure to improve their sewage infrastructure to meet modern environmental standards, safeguard public health, and address the growing demands of urbanization and climate change. To meet these challenges, municipalities need to implement advanced solutions and adopt sustainable practices that are both effective and cost-efficient. Here are key strategies for municipalities to improve their sewage infrastructure in alignment with modern environmental standards:


    1. Modernizing Sewage Treatment Plants (STPs):

    • Upgrade to Advanced Treatment Technologies: Traditional sewage treatment plants often rely on outdated methods that may not effectively address new contaminants like pharmaceuticals, microplastics, and industrial chemicals. By investing in advanced treatment technologies such as membrane bioreactors (MBR), advanced oxidation processes (AOP), and reverse osmosis (RO), municipalities can improve the quality of treated wastewater and meet stricter discharge standards.
    • Energy-Efficient Systems: Modern sewage plants should adopt energy-efficient technologies, including anaerobic digestion, which can produce biogas from sludge, reducing energy consumption. Solar-powered treatment systems are also gaining traction for off-grid or energy-conscious communities.
    • Nutrient Recovery Systems: Many sewage treatment plants discharge excess nitrogen and phosphorus into water bodies, contributing to eutrophication. Advanced systems like struvite crystallization can recover these nutrients and reduce harmful discharges while turning them into valuable fertilizers.

    2. Incorporating Green Infrastructure:

    • Constructed Wetlands and Vegetative Solutions: Constructed wetlands and biofiltration systems are natural treatment methods that filter and treat sewage using plants, soil, and microbial activity. They are cost-effective, energy-efficient, and beneficial for improving biodiversity.
    • Green Roofs and Permeable Pavements: Incorporating green infrastructure, such as green roofs, rain gardens, and permeable pavements, can reduce stormwater runoff and mitigate the risk of sewage system overflows during heavy rains. This helps prevent contamination of water bodies with untreated sewage and reduces the burden on sewage infrastructure.

    3. Implementing Decentralized and Modular Systems:

    • Decentralized Wastewater Treatment Systems: For areas with limited access to central sewage treatment plants, decentralized systems (e.g., package plants or small-scale treatment units) can provide localized solutions. These systems are cost-effective and can be tailored to specific community needs, ensuring that sewage is treated close to the source and reducing the need for expensive infrastructure.
    • Modular Treatment Systems: Modular sewage treatment systems can be scaled up or down depending on population growth and seasonal demand. These flexible systems are ideal for municipalities looking to expand or retrofit their infrastructure gradually without significant capital investment.

    4. Enhancing Sewer System Maintenance and Monitoring:

    • Smart Sewage Infrastructure: Integrating IoT sensors into the sewage system can provide real-time data on water quality, flow rates, and system performance. With the help of AI and machine learning, municipalities can predict and prevent potential issues, such as blockages or system failures, before they disrupt operations.
    • Predictive Maintenance: Rather than relying on reactive maintenance, municipalities should implement predictive maintenance strategies, using real-time data and analytics to schedule repairs or upgrades before problems arise. This reduces downtime, minimizes costs, and prolongs the life of the infrastructure.
    • Upgrading Sewer Networks: Many older cities have outdated sewer systems that are vulnerable to leaks, clogs, and overflows. Rehabilitation techniques, such as trenchless technology for pipeline replacement or relining, can upgrade aging sewer infrastructure without major disruptions to communities.

    5. Addressing Stormwater Management:

    • Integrated Stormwater Management: Municipalities should adopt integrated stormwater management (ISM) strategies that combine green infrastructure with traditional sewage systems to handle both wastewater and stormwater runoff. This includes using stormwater retention basins, bioswales, and rainwater harvesting to minimize the impact of heavy rainfall on sewage treatment plants.
    • Separation of Stormwater and Sewage: In many older cities, combined sewer systems (CSS) transport both stormwater and sewage in the same pipes. During heavy rains, these systems often overflow, releasing untreated sewage into the environment. Separation of stormwater and sewage through upgrades to the infrastructure can mitigate this issue and improve the system’s capacity to handle extreme weather events.

    6. Promoting Sustainable Sewage Sludge Management:

    • Waste-to-Energy (WtE) Technologies: Municipalities can reduce the environmental impact of sewage sludge by implementing waste-to-energy (WtE) technologies like anaerobic digestion to convert organic sludge into biogas. This not only reduces the volume of waste but also generates renewable energy, reducing dependence on fossil fuels.
    • Nutrient Recovery from Sludge: Advanced sludge treatment methods, such as thermal hydrolysis, can increase the efficiency of nutrient recovery (e.g., phosphorus and nitrogen), turning waste into valuable resources for agriculture.
    • Composting and Land Application: For municipalities focused on sustainability, turning dewatered sludge into compost or using it as a soil amendment for land reclamation can be an effective way to dispose of waste while enhancing soil quality.

    7. Community Involvement and Public Awareness:

    • Public Education Campaigns: Municipalities should engage with local communities through education campaigns on the importance of sewage management and the impact of poor sewage practices on public health and the environment. Public awareness can foster behavioral changes that reduce pollution, such as reducing the use of chemicals and pharmaceuticals that end up in the sewage system.
    • Stakeholder Engagement: Collaborative efforts with local businesses, environmental groups, and the public are essential for successful sewage infrastructure projects. Municipalities should encourage stakeholder engagement during the planning stages to ensure community support and minimize opposition to proposed changes.

    8. Funding and Financing Solutions:

    • Leveraging Green Financing: Municipalities can explore green bonds and other sustainable financing options to fund sewage infrastructure upgrades. These mechanisms allow cities to raise funds for environmentally beneficial projects while offering lower interest rates for long-term investments.
    • Public-Private Partnerships (PPPs): Partnering with private entities can help municipalities access advanced technologies and expertise in sewage management. PPPs can also alleviate financial burdens by spreading the costs of infrastructure projects over time.

    9. Adapting to Climate Change and Resilience Planning:

    • Climate-Resilient Infrastructure: As climate change leads to more frequent and intense storms, municipalities should invest in climate-resilient sewage infrastructure that can handle fluctuating demands. This includes designing systems to handle higher volumes of stormwater and investing in flood-proof sewage treatment facilities.
    • Integrated Climate Adaptation Strategies: Municipalities should integrate climate resilience into sewage planning by conducting climate vulnerability assessments. This will help identify potential risks (e.g., rising sea levels or extreme weather events) and guide the implementation of adaptive measures to protect sewage infrastructure.

    Conclusion:

    Municipalities have a critical role in ensuring that sewage infrastructure meets modern environmental standards. By adopting advanced treatment technologies, improving system efficiency, incorporating green infrastructure, and promoting community involvement, municipalities can create a sustainable sewage system that not only meets regulatory standards but also supports public health, environmental protection, and climate resilience. The investment in innovative sewage management solutions will enable municipalities to better prepare for future challenges, particularly as urban populations grow and environmental pressures intensify.

  • SayPro Latest Advancements in Sewage Treatment Technology to Cover in SayPro Magazine

    Sewage treatment technology is evolving rapidly, with new advancements emerging that significantly improve efficiency, sustainability, and environmental impact. SayPro Magazine can focus on several cutting-edge technologies and innovations that are shaping the future of sewage management. Here are some key advancements to explore:


    1. Membrane Bioreactor (MBR) Technology:

    • Overview: MBR combines biological treatment with membrane filtration to improve the efficiency and effectiveness of sewage treatment.
    • Latest Advancements: New membrane materials and configurations, such as ceramic membranes, are being developed to reduce fouling and increase durability, which makes MBR systems more cost-effective and scalable for various municipal and industrial applications.
    • Impact: MBR technology offers superior effluent quality, making it suitable for wastewater reuse and discharge into sensitive environments.

    2. Bioaugmentation and Microbial Fuel Cells (MFCs):

    • Overview: Bioaugmentation introduces specialized microorganisms into the sewage treatment process to break down organic contaminants more effectively. Microbial fuel cells harness the energy produced by microorganisms during sewage treatment.
    • Latest Advancements: Enhanced strains of bacteria are being engineered for faster degradation of organic matter. Additionally, microbial fuel cells have been developed to generate electricity during the sewage treatment process, turning waste into a renewable energy source.
    • Impact: This technology promotes both energy recovery and improved treatment efficiency, making it a sustainable solution for wastewater management.

    3. Advanced Oxidation Processes (AOPs):

    • Overview: AOPs involve the generation of highly reactive oxygen species, like hydroxyl radicals, to break down complex pollutants in wastewater.
    • Latest Advancements: New methods, such as UV-ozone and UV-peroxide, are being refined for better treatment of industrial wastewater containing persistent organic pollutants, pharmaceuticals, and personal care products.
    • Impact: AOPs offer a solution for treating hard-to-breakdown contaminants, improving the overall quality of treated wastewater and reducing environmental pollution.

    4. Constructed Wetlands:

    • Overview: Constructed wetlands mimic natural wetlands to treat sewage by using plants, soil, and microbial communities to filter and break down contaminants.
    • Latest Advancements: Researchers are designing more efficient hybrid constructed wetlands by combining subsurface flow and surface flow systems, optimizing pollutant removal and reducing maintenance requirements.
    • Impact: Constructed wetlands are becoming increasingly popular for small-scale and rural sewage treatment applications due to their low energy requirements, sustainability, and ability to promote biodiversity.

    5. Zero Liquid Discharge (ZLD) Systems:

    • Overview: ZLD systems aim to completely eliminate liquid waste by treating and recycling all water, leaving only solid waste.
    • Latest Advancements: New ZLD technologies integrate multiple treatment steps, including evaporation, crystallization, and filtration, to recover water and salts from wastewater for reuse in industrial processes.
    • Impact: ZLD technologies help industries minimize their water footprint and prevent wastewater discharge, making them ideal for regions facing water scarcity.

    6. Artificial Intelligence (AI) and Machine Learning in Sewage Treatment:

    • Overview: AI and machine learning are being used to optimize the operation of sewage treatment plants by analyzing vast amounts of data from sensors, flow meters, and chemical sensors.
    • Latest Advancements: AI is being integrated with real-time monitoring systems to predict system failures, optimize energy consumption, and improve overall plant performance. Predictive maintenance models are also being developed to reduce downtime and improve reliability.
    • Impact: AI-driven systems enable smarter, more efficient sewage treatment, reducing costs and minimizing human error.

    7. Decentralized and Modular Wastewater Treatment Systems:

    • Overview: Decentralized systems treat wastewater locally instead of transporting it to large centralized plants, which can reduce infrastructure costs and energy consumption.
    • Latest Advancements: New modular systems that can be scaled according to population growth or specific wastewater treatment needs are being developed. These systems use advanced filtration and biological treatment processes in compact, transportable units.
    • Impact: Decentralized systems offer flexibility, especially in rural or rapidly growing urban areas where traditional infrastructure may be challenging to implement.

    8. Nutrient Recovery from Sewage:

    • Overview: Nutrient recovery technologies focus on extracting valuable nutrients, such as nitrogen and phosphorus, from sewage to prevent environmental eutrophication and to use them as fertilizers.
    • Latest Advancements: New processes like struvite crystallization and ammonia stripping are being optimized to recover nutrients more efficiently and sustainably, reducing the need for chemical fertilizers and preventing nutrient pollution.
    • Impact: Nutrient recovery technologies help close the loop on wastewater management, turning sewage into a resource and reducing environmental harm.

    9. Solar-Powered Sewage Treatment:

    • Overview: Solar-powered sewage treatment systems use solar energy to drive various treatment processes, such as membrane filtration, ultraviolet disinfection, and aeration.
    • Latest Advancements: New solar-powered systems are being developed that integrate solar panels with energy-efficient treatment technologies like MBR or SBR (sequencing batch reactors), enabling off-grid communities to treat wastewater sustainably.
    • Impact: Solar-powered treatment is ideal for remote areas or developing countries where access to the electrical grid is limited, offering a cost-effective and sustainable solution.

    10. Smart Sewage Systems with IoT Integration:

    • Overview: The Internet of Things (IoT) is transforming sewage management by incorporating sensors, remote monitoring, and real-time data analytics into the management process.
    • Latest Advancements: Smart sewage systems are now capable of monitoring water quality, detecting blockages, and assessing the structural health of sewage infrastructure in real-time, leading to predictive maintenance and optimized performance.
    • Impact: These systems enable municipalities to proactively manage their sewage networks, reducing operational costs and improving service reliability.

    11. Thermal Hydrolysis Process (THP) for Sludge Treatment:

    • Overview: THP is a pre-treatment technology that uses high heat and pressure to break down sludge before anaerobic digestion, increasing biogas production and reducing the volume of waste.
    • Latest Advancements: New THP systems are being designed with improved energy efficiency, reducing the operational costs and enhancing the quality of the biosolids produced.
    • Impact: Thermal hydrolysis offers a way to manage sewage sludge more efficiently, turning waste into renewable energy and reducing environmental risks associated with sludge disposal.

    12. Carbon Capture and Storage in Sewage Treatment:

    • Overview: Carbon capture technologies capture CO2 emissions produced during sewage treatment processes and store them underground or convert them into useful products.
    • Latest Advancements: Research is ongoing to develop cost-effective methods for capturing and utilizing carbon dioxide from sewage treatment plants, particularly in large facilities that produce significant emissions.
    • Impact: This technology could help sewage treatment plants reduce their carbon footprint and contribute to global efforts to mitigate climate change.

    Conclusion:

    These advancements in sewage treatment technology reflect a growing emphasis on sustainability, efficiency, and innovation within the industry. By covering these technologies in SayPro Magazine, you can provide your readers with insights into the latest trends and help them stay informed about the transformative shifts in sewage management and wastewater treatment.
